summ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ndreas Fankhauser hiddenalpha.ch2024-05-01 10:53:48 +0200
committerAndreas Fankhauser hiddenalpha.ch2024-05-01 11:04:42 +0200
commit401bf00c23fd4befcc99157ffd606f6b56ba1588 (patch)
treeba316e45b489e81735fb6e1feb2a3475f9f33fe9
parente6cfa987f8b946c0ad1998e3561115f138aef54e (diff)
downloadUnspecifiedGarbage-401bf00c23fd4befcc99157ffd606f6b56ba1588.zip
UnspecifiedGarbage-401bf00c23fd4befcc99157ffd606f6b56ba1588.tar.gz
Fix houston patch
-rw-r--r--src/main/patch/houston/default.patch26
1 files changed, 17 insertions, 9 deletions
diff --git a/src/main/patch/houston/default.patch b/src/main/patch/houston/default.patch
index be226b3..b5b7639 100644
--- a/src/main/patch/houston/default.patch
+++ b/src/main/patch/houston/default.patch
@@ -2,7 +2,7 @@
Custom houston patch to have a "usable" service at all.
Patch based on "develop" aka
- "125344e940ebc090183bad7fc096938289f15e3f" from "2024-01-16".
+ "497a9477c9e2100130f9a29ec130c1131220c935" from "2024-04-22".
--- a/pom.xml
@@ -50,9 +50,7 @@
--- a/houston-process/pom.xml
+++ b/houston-process/pom.xml
-@@ -25,6 +25,26 @@
- </properties>
-
+@@ -27,3 +27,23 @@
<dependencies>
+ <dependency> <!-- TODO: Remove -->
+ <groupId>org.slf4j</groupId> <!-- TODO: Remove -->
@@ -76,26 +74,36 @@
+ </dependency> <!-- TODO: Remove -->
<!-- project -->
<dependency>
- <groupId>ch.post.it.paisa.houston</groupId>
+
+
+--- a/houston-process/pom.xml
++++ b/houston-process/pom.xml
+@@ -212,6 +232,2 @@
+ </dependency>
+- <dependency>
+- <groupId>org.apache.logging.log4j</groupId>
+- <artifactId>log4j-slf4j2-impl</artifactId>
+- </dependency>
+ <dependency>
--- a/houston-process/src/main/java/ch/post/it/paisa/houston/process/main/Deployer.java
+++ b/houston-process/src/main/java/ch/post/it/paisa/houston/process/main/Deployer.java
-@@ -68,6 +68,9 @@ public class Deployer {
+@@ -98,6 +98,9 @@ public class Deployer {
private static final Logger LOGGER = LoggerFactory.getLogger(Deployer.class);
public static void main(String[] args) throws Exception {
+ boolean isAssertIsEnabled = false;
+ assert isAssertIsEnabled = true;
+ if (!isAssertIsEnabled) throw new UnsupportedOperationException("Enable assertions to fix this problem -> https://stackoverflow.com/a/68893479/4415884");
- setStartupProperties();
- Props.prepare();
+ throwIfLoggerAmbiguous();
+ configureObjectMapper();
--- a/houston-process/src/main/java/ch/post/it/paisa/houston/process/main/Deployer.java
+++ b/houston-process/src/main/java/ch/post/it/paisa/houston/process/main/Deployer.java
-@@ -378,7 +378,7 @@ public class Deployer {
+@@ -471,7 +477,7 @@ public class Deployer {
// All other queues (typically to backend services) with a slow-down pattern after
// failed delivery
qc.add(